Transaction 432fa712b39b604b77084dd08f6f717a0af74d01d49d6e51009d5bc2e329f1bb

1 Input
2 Outputs
  • 432fa712b39b604b77084dd08f6f717a0af74d01d49d6e51009d5bc2e329f1bb:0
  • value  8579183862
    address  1BNudwg2T95cxm99Q5szKFUNcdT7S5X1xU
  • 432fa712b39b604b77084dd08f6f717a0af74d01d49d6e51009d5bc2e329f1bb:1
  • value  3500000000
    address  1DDYAgwtRdPQRkXKTNSHNMuH75wwiRJRWG